CU-Boulder undergraduate students registered for 4 or more credit hours for the Fall 2026 semester are eligible to participate in the CU Athletic Department annual student ticket sale and take advantage of other student-only ticket benefits offered by the CU Athletic Department.
Eligible students may use their Buff OneCard to attend Women's Basketball, Soccer, Volleyball, Lacrosse, Tennis, Cross Country, Track & Field, Men's Golf, Women's Golf, and Skiing regular season home events for free, on a first-come, first-served basis subject to venue capacity.
Eligible students may purchase the CU Sports Pass for access to claim tickets to Football and Men's Basketball home games.
Eligible students may participate in Charged Up, CU Athletics' student loyalty and rewards program, and in other events and promotions sponsored by the Athletic Department or its affiliates throughout the year.
THE CU SPORTS PASS
The CU Sports Pass is your all-access ticket to Colorado Football and Men's Basketball home games — one pass, one price, with no per-game fees and no extra charge when you claim a ticket.
- Price: $265 (non-refundable; $10 of every pass supports Ralphie)
- Includes access to claim a ticket for every home Football game and every home Men's Basketball game
- Includes a Nike Dri-FIT Gold Rush student section shirt — the inaugural design in a new yearly collectible tradition
- On-sale dates: Thursday, July 9, 2026, with a second on-sale opportunity on Wednesday, August 19, 2026
Buff Club Student Membership — For students who want first crack at Football tickets, the Buff Club Student Membership ($125, in addition to the CU Sports Pass) provides a two-hour priority claim window (9–11 a.m. MT the Sunday before each home game) ahead of the general claim window at 1 p.m. MT. Membership also includes invitations to two members-only events per year. This is a separate, limited-quantity add-on to the CU Sports Pass.

- Tickets are claimed online, game-by-game, and delivered to your mobile device. No ticket to pick up.
- The Football ticket claim window opens the Sunday before each home game. Buff Club Student Members may claim from 9–11 a.m. MT; the window opens to all CU Sports Pass holders at 1 p.m. MT and remains open until claimed out. Only 12,000 students can claim a ticket each week.
- Good for seating in the student general admission sections (110 through 117) of Folsom Field.
- Claim window dates, times, and instructions will be sent to the email provided during online account registration, and pushed via text alert and the Buffs Mobile App. The Athletic Department is not responsible for any technical failure of the delivery of emails, texts, app notifications, or the functionality of the website(s) or app.
- If you claim a ticket and can't attend, email cutix@colorado.edu from your CU email account to release it for another student. Un-released no-shows may lose the opportunity to claim the following game.
- YOUR valid Buff OneCard, along with your claimed and scanned mobile ticket, is required for admittance to games. NO EXCEPTIONS.
- IT IS YOUR RESPONSIBILITY TO ENSURE THAT YOU BRING YOUR CURRENT STUDENT ID AND THAT THE MAGNETIC STRIPE IS IN GOOD CONDITION

CHARGED UP: STUDENT LOYALTY & REWARDS PROGRAM
Beginning in Fall 2026, Colorado Athletics is launching Charged Up, a student loyalty and rewards program built with input from the Student Government Tri-Execs, the Division of Student Life, The Charge student section, and CU students across campus. Every eligible undergraduate student can participate, with or without a CU Sports Pass.
- How it works: claim your ticket through your student ticket account, check in at the game through the Buffs Mobile App (automatic via Bluetooth beacon, or manual scan of your claimed ticket), and earn loyalty points.
- You do not need a CU Sports Pass to earn points — every home Olympic sport event (Soccer, Volleyball, Lacrosse, Women's Basketball, Tennis, Cross Country, Track & Field, Golf, Skiing) earns points for any student attending free with their Buff OneCard. CU Sports Pass holders earn additional points by claiming and attending Football and Men's Basketball games.
- Starting points in the program's inaugural year are based on class year/credit hours completed entering 2026–27, allocated the week of August 31, 2026, in coordination with the Registrar's Office.
- Points and leaderboard standing are visible anytime in the Leaderboard tab of the Buffs Mobile App.
- A percentage of points rolls over at the end of each academic year.
- Bonus point opportunities include joining The Charge student section (+100 points), adding a Buff Club Student Membership (+50 points), and picking up your Gold Rush shirt at a designated event (+25 points), among others announced throughout the year.
- Rewards may include priority ticket access to high-demand games, postseason ticket priority, exclusive events and behind-the-scenes access, game-week raffle entries, a graduating-senior Folsom Field photoshoot opportunity, concessions/team store discounts, corporate partner perks, and priority access to the following year's CU Sports Pass on-sale.
- CU Boulder graduate students and other professional degree-seeking students do not pay the Student Athletic Fee and are not eligible for Charged Up or free Olympic sport admission.
- The Athletic Ticket Office (see contact info below) can help with Charged Up questions; full program rules and FAQs are posted at app.cubuffs.com/chargedup.
Location & Bluetooth Data. Charged Up uses Bluetooth beacons installed at CU Athletics venues to detect your device's proximity and confirm attendance for loyalty points. This detection is limited to the interior of CU Athletics venues during event hours. Colorado Athletics does not collect, store, or use your location data outside of these venues, does not track participants between events, and does not sell or share location data with third parties. Bluetooth/location access is optional — participants who decline may still earn points by presenting a scanned ticket at venue entry. Participants may disable Bluetooth or location permissions for the Buffs Mobile App at any time in their device settings without losing eligibility for the Program.
IMPORTANT GENERAL INFORMATION
Students may pick up a barcode sticker for their Buff OneCard from either the CU Campus Card Office or the Athletic Ticket Office. This barcode can then be used for admission to events. The name on the sticker must match the name on the Buff OneCard ID to be valid.
All students must present their valid Buff OneCard for admission to events or to take advantage of any student benefits with the Athletic Department. Any attempt at fraudulent admission by not using your own Buff OneCard may result in disciplinary action from the university or local authorities. Selling or transferring a claimed student ticket may result in loss of Sports Pass and Charged Up eligibility.
The CU Campus Card Office, located in room N180 in the Center for Community (C4C) building, will be open during football home games beginning two hours before kick-off until two hours after kick-off to replace lost, stolen or damaged ID cards.
